Application Analysis Resume
Los Angles, CA
SUMMARY:
- 14+ years of experience in Application Analysis, Design, Development, Integration, deployment and Maintenance/Support in IT and 5 Years of iOS(iPhone/iPad) application development.
- Sound knowledge over X - code tool with objective C/ Swift programming for iPhone/iPad development
- Work exposure on Apple iOS, TV OS, Watch OS technologies
- Excellent work exposure to various technologies like AVPlayer, Blocks, GCD, MapKit, CoreData and CoreLocation
- Exposure to the mobile application developing by consuming web service using SOAP and REST on JSON and XML formats
- Voice search implementation (Nuance Technology)
- Implemented Digital Right Management (DRM ) solution and content download using Cisco’s NDS DRM Implanted Morega GenieGO Offline video management technology Exposure using Analatics tools like Adobe Analytics, Nilsen Video Analytics, Coviva Analytics, Crash Analytics, Parse Analytics
- Social network(Facebook and Twitter) implementation in App
- Implanted on Push notification on iOS Apps using UrbanAirship Library
- Excellent experience on the iOS development editor Xcode, interface Builder and Instrument
- Worked extensively on GUI development for Mobile phones.
- Worked extensively on different persistent models like SQLite, CoreData, File, Serialzer, plist, Data Defaults
- Excellent background in developing applications using C, C++, MFC, .Net, C#, Technologies Strong work experience on the Front End UI development
- Setup and maintained Microsoft Team Foundation Server environment including permissions, automated build/deployments, and source control.
- Automated Unit testing in iOS world
- VR development on Oculus / Unity
- Exposure to different development model Agile, Waterfall and RAD
- Exposure to all stages of product Development Life Cycle and Good Knowledge of SDLC
TECHNICAL SKILLS:
Operating System: Windows, UNIX Solaris,Object Oriented Principles
Processes, Methodologies: Agile Methodology, Object Oriented Application Development (OOAD), Unified Modeling Language (UML).
Languages/ API/ Technologies: C, C++, MFC, .Net, C#
Mobile Platforms/Technology: Objective C, Swift, Watch kit framework, XCode, iPhone/iPad Apps, Cocoa Touch, Web service, Interface,Builder, Instrument, MapKit, CoreData, Blocks
VR: Oculus/Unity
Tools: for Version Control: Git, CVS, MS-VSS, StarTeam, TFS
Database: SQL Server, Oracle, Sybase,SQLite3
PROFESSIONAL EXPERIENCE:
Confidential,Los Angles,CA
Application AnalysisResponsibilities:
- Worked extensively with Objective-C/Swift and Cocoa frameworks
- Implemented voice search- API /Voice handler Nuance library implemented
- Implemented EDMV Service wrapper call
- Integrated Nuance Voice kit call
- Interface implementation
- Implemented device communication Set-Top Box(STB) with App with chef protocol
- Developed remote controller for Set-Top Box(STB) in APP with chef protocol
- Followed a work data flow principle for design and development.
- Worked closely within a cross functional team of testers and developers.
- Worked on web service calls, JSON parsing included in the project.
- Worked with UIKit Framework for development and maintenance.
- Fixed bugs as documented by QA team.
- Used Instruments to fine-tune the app performance and memory management.
Environment: / Tools: XCode, Cocoa Touch, Objective-C,Swift, Nuance Voice kit, UIKit, CoreGraphics,Git
Confidential
Application AnalysisResponsibilities:
- Playlist Content download implanted using Morega Library
- Implemented Registration module
- Implemented all Settings module
- Implemented offline mode app behavior
- Implemented offline data fetch using Coredata
- Developed Wrapper call for morega Library
- Created of various views, table views, customized views and popovers
- Took care of Code Review, Code Fixes and bug Fixes
Environment: / Tools: XCode, Cocoa Touch, Objective-C,Morega, Cisco DRM, EyeBall SDK, CoreData, UIKit, CoreGraphics SVN
Confidential
Application AnalysisResponsibilities:
- Worked extensively with Objective-C and Cocoa frameworks
- Implemented VOD offline download and streaming
- Integrated DPS Web services
- Worked in On PGWS3 Web services integration DnG
- Worked on PGWS3 Web services integration on PGAuth Web services
- Worked On Cisco DRM integration and library integration
- Interface development
- Implemented Test Driven Development (TDD)
- Performed all tasks from UI design and implementation to writing code for various features
- Managed data and memory management from streamlining code and using various debugging tests
- Interacting with QA on deliverables on every iteration and customer feedback implementation
Environment: / Tools: XCode, Cocoa Touch, Objective-C, Cisco DRM, UIKit, CoreGraphics, SVN
Confidential
Application AnalysisResponsibilities:
- Worked extensively with Objective-C and Cocoa frameworks
- Implemented local channel service call using CoreLocation
- Developed wrapper call library for different product
- Developed linear, nonlinear, geo local API Interfaces
- Implemented DMA and Non DMA and GenieGO interface for Live
- Worked on local live channel
- Migrated channel calls from PGWS2 to PGWS3
- DVRScheduler Model for Channel Data redesigned
- Implemented applications leveraging XML/JSON using HTTP REST, SOAP and Chef style web services
Environment: / Tools: XCode, Cocoa Touch, Objective-C,CoreData
Confidential
Application AnalysisResponsibilities:
- Worked extensively with Objective-C and Cocoa frameworks
- Developed Wrapper Lib for Omniture (both DVR and Copilot)
- Developed Wrapper Lib for Heartbeat (both DVR and Copilot)
- Developed interface call for DVR
- Worked on Coviva calls
- Implemented Crash Analytics library
Environment: / Tools: XCode, Cocoa Touch, Objective-C, Adobe Omniture, Coviva SDK, Crash Analatics
Confidential
Application AnalysisResponsibilities:
- Worked with UIKit Framework for the applications
- Worked extensively with Objective-C and Cocoa frameworks
- Worked with UIKit Framework for the applications
- Redesign designed the complete MVC flow for the application with UI components and controllers to be used for iPhone
- Redesign Movie, TV and Network Screen
- Implementing Recording with Shef and PGWS calls
- Developed HLS custom streaming player using AVPlayer
Environment: / Tools: XCode, Cocoa Touch, Objective-C, AVPlayer, UIKit, CoreGraphics
Confidential
Lead Developer
Responcibilities:
- Provide Architecture, design, Development, Unit test Automation
- Developed in iOS 4.0 platform
- Coodination with Agile Scrum team
- Coodinate with bestshore team
- Review, regession causal anaysis
- Integrating with legacy systems ans webservices
Confidential
Sr. Developer
Responsibilities:
- Re-architecting the user interfaces
- New component model introduced
- New threading model applied
- Worked on high level and low level design and reviews
- Deployment and transition done for East Midland train company Developed tools for simulation
Environment: MFC, C++,VB, Oracle, Solaris
Confidential
Sr. Developer
Responsibilities:
- Leading the team for a module called “Rating Engine”
- Worked on interpretability between .net and unmanaged c++
- Worked on IPC for communication between modules
- Worked on socket programming
- Developed a windows service for “Rating Engine”
- Developed XML registry component that support for VISTA OS using DOM parser
- Worked on high level, low level design and reviews
- Worked on supporting tools development
Environment: C++,MFC, Sybase
Confidential
Software Engineer
Responsibilities:
- Involved in development of Softphone for Cisco ICM and Cisco Call manager.
- Involved in CISCO ICM Configuration and Scripting
- CTI/CTIOS Experience
- Worked for call center technology
- Integrated softphone with call manager
- Worked on analysis, development and unit testing.
- ATL/COM developed and integrated.
- Worked CTIOS integration with client.
- Integrated Cisco ICM with CTIOS
- Test deployment ICM and scripting
- Worked on high level and low level design.
- Involved in tools development
Environment: ICM,CTIOS, C#,VC++, SQL server, Install Shield, COM, Call Manager
Confidential
Software Engineer
Responsibilities:
- Developed simulators and data analyzing tools
- Analysis, design, coding, testing and implementation
Environment: VC++ (MFC), SQL Server, Robo Help, Install Shield